Transaction 2877309904dda510870f34e10cc4c6527532bb0fdbcbf38c0629d98d8d44ec33
1 Input
1 Output
-
2877309904dda510870f34e10cc4c6527532bb0fdbcbf38c0629d98d8d44ec33:0
- value
- 10000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 98254b527dad1fc9004069521eede3348c3b74e4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EsUPQaikU7NS3tYWgsncE1QGLrZs1cWZB